Quartz Hill (9-0, 2-0), which lost seven starters from last year but restocked with players from the undefeated JV team, has continued to win. In fact, the Rebels have not lost a single game all season. They almost shut out Antelope Valley This article is about the Los Angeles County region. And they beat Palmdale 15-4, 15-6, 15-8 in their other league win. ``We're awesome. We have showed we're one of the best teams,'' coach Jason Peplinski said of his third-ranked team, which won all but one game last season before falling to Royal in the third round of the Division I playoffs. Quartz Hill has won three tournaments behind a huge front line led by 6-foot-4 senior Branden Butchart and 6-10 juniors Sahael Almuallem and Jared Corpening. ``My whole team is tall,'' Peplinski said. Obviously, Peplinski couldn't be more confident. Peplinski believes his team might be even better in a different league, although he acknowledged that Highland is good and so is Littlerock, which beat Quartz Hill last year but lost most of its best players. ``We don't get to play teams like Royal and Harvard-Westlake except one night a year,'' Peplinski said. ``They get to play each other and teams like them every week.'' However, the Rebels are getting it done. Other matches: In other Golden League matches this week, Palmdale hosts Antelope Valley, and Littlerock travels to Lancaster on Wednesday. In Friday's matchups, Palmdale is at Littlerock, Highland hosts Antelope Valley and Quartz Hill travels to Lancaster.
